Factors Affecting Cost
- Size of the Patio: Larger patios require more materials and labor, increasing the overall cost.
- Extent of Settlement: The degree to which the patio has settled can impact the complexity and cost of the repair.
- Material Used: Different materials, such as concrete or polyurethane foam, have varying costs.
- Accessibility: Patios that are difficult to access may require additional labor and equipment, raising the price.
- Local Labor Rates: The cost of labor in Garland, TX, can influence the overall expense of the project.
- Additional Repairs: Any extra repairs needed, such as fixing cracks or drainage issues, can add to the total cost.
Average Costs for Common Tasks
Task | Average Cost (Garland, TX) |
---|---|
Patio Raising (per sq ft) | $5 - $10 |
Crack Repair | $50 - $300 |
Drainage Improvement | $500 - $1,500 |
Sealing and Finishing | $1 - $2 per sq ft |
